What wavelength of light is reflected from a green shirt?

Complete answer:
We also know that the wavelength of light reflected from a green shirt is near to \[510nm\]. And it is approximately between \[500 - 520nm\]. If that colour is reflected most, the colour can be seen as green and the violet, indigo, blue, yellow, orange, and red light are all mostly absorbed. The distance between two successive troughs of a wave is known as wavelength. The wavelength is inversely proportional to the frequency. The wavelength of violet light is longer than UV-radiation and the wavelength of red light is shorter than infrared radiation.
All the green lands are green due the presence of chlorophyll pigment. And this pigment will absorb the certain wavelength of light within the visible light of a spectrum. A green shirt will absorb all the colors other than green. And the green shirt will reflect the green colour with the wavelength range \[500 - 520nm\]. Hence, the green shirt will appear as green. But a black surface will absorb all the visible light and it scatters the little light. But a green object scatters more green light than other colors, which it absorbs more.
Note:
We also remember that the colored objects look the way they do because of reflected light. The green shirt will reflect the green colour with the wavelength range \[500 - 520nm\]. The colored objects look the way they do because of reflected light. When sunlight is shined on a green shirt, the violet, red and orange wavelengths are absorbed and the reflected light could be seen as green colour.
